?釋義:outrageous是一個形容詞,意為“令人震驚的,過分的,荒唐的”。它常用來形容某件事或某人的行為非常令人不滿或不可思議。
用法:outrageous可以用來修飾名詞、動詞或者副詞。比如:
1. That was an outrageous lie.(那是一個令人震驚的謊言。)
2. The prices of the products are outrageous.(這些產(chǎn)品的價格太過分了。)
3. He behaved in an outrageous manner.(他的舉止太荒唐了。)
例句參考:
1. The government's decision to raise taxes again is simply outrageous.
(再次提高稅率的決定簡直太過分了。)
2. The actress received an outrageous amount of money for her appearance at the event.
(這位女演員出席活動時收到了一筆天價的報酬。)
3. The company's CEO was fired for his outrageous behavior towards his employees.
(公司CEO因對員工采取荒唐行為而被解雇。)
4. The fashion designer's new collection was met with outrage from animal rights activists due to its use of real fur.
(這位時裝設計師新推出的服裝系列因使用真皮毛而受到動物權利活動家們的強烈。)
5. The politician's outrageous statements caused a stir in the media and sparked a heated debate.
(這位家的荒唐言論在媒體上引起了軒然大波,引發(fā)了激烈的討論。)
